Chad Moody, a self-described drug lawyer running for governor, was overheard saying terrorists “need to blow up more things in this country,” police reported after his June 2008 arrest at the Oklahoma City airport. He was charged in Oklahoma City municipal court with public drunkenness but was acquitted, and when contacted yesterday he denied making comments praising terrorism. Moody faces Gov. Mary Fallin and another Republican, Dax Ewbank, in the primary election Tuesday. His long-shot campaign has attracted state and national attention — somewhat because of his catchy slogan: “Vote God, Grass & Guns.” Moody wants Oklahoma to legalize marijuana and he said he began running for public office as sort of a joke and as a way to push that cause.
